Bed Disposal Questions
What types of beds can be disposed of? Bed disposal services typically handle mattresses, box springs, and bed frames of various sizes and materials.
Is bed removal suitable for damaged or old beds? Yes, services include removing old, worn, or damaged beds that need to be cleared from the property.
What should property owners do before bed disposal? Clear the area around the bed to allow for easy access and ensure the item is free of bedding and personal belongings.
Are bed disposal services environmentally responsible? Many services focus on proper disposal and recycling of bed components to reduce waste sent to landfills.
